About The Position

SyBridge Technologies is seeking an experienced Injection Mold Designer to join their Engineering team. This role involves designing complex injection molds using advanced 3D CAD software, collaborating with various departments, and delivering innovative tooling solutions for industry-leading customers. The ideal candidate is passionate about transforming product designs into world-class tooling and enjoys solving complex engineering challenges.

Requirements

  • 3+ years of injection mold design experience
  • Strong understanding of plastic injection mold construction and tooling principles
  • Experience designing complete 3D mold assemblies, including plates, actions, inserts, lifters, and related components
  • Proficiency with NX, CATIA, or other advanced 3D CAD software
  • Ability to interpret customer requirements and develop practical tooling solutions
  • Experience supporting manufacturing and implementing engineering changes
  • Strong mechanical aptitude and problem-solving skills
  • Excellent attention to detail and commitment to quality
  • Strong communication, organizational, and time management skills
  • Ability to work independently while collaborating with cross-functional teams in a fast-paced engineering environment

Nice To Haves

  • CATIA experience is preferred
  • Training will be provided for candidates with strong assembly modeling experience in other CAD platforms
  • Basic surfacing experience is considered an asset

Responsibilities

  • Design complete plastic injection molds using advanced 3D CAD assembly modeling
  • Build and maintain detailed mold assemblies that meet customer and internal design standards
  • Create and release production-ready CAD files and Bills of Materials (BOMs)
  • Support active tooling programs from initial design through manufacturing and final release
  • Collaborate with Engineering, Program Management, and Manufacturing to ensure designs are functional and manufacturable
  • Implement engineering changes and provide design support for shop-floor modifications
  • Present tooling concepts and design intent to internal teams and customers
  • Perform minor surfacing modifications, including insert updates and geometry revisions
  • Ensure designs comply with customer specifications, industry standards, and best practices
  • Participate in design reviews and continuous improvement initiatives
